Overview

Category

ICS954203AGT belongs to the category of integrated circuits (ICs).

Use

It is commonly used in electronic devices for clock generation and distribution.

Characteristics

  • Provides precise clock signals for synchronous operation.
  • Supports multiple clock outputs with programmable frequencies.
  • Offers low jitter and high frequency accuracy.

Package

ICS954203AGT is available in a compact surface mount package.

Essence

The essence of ICS954203AGT lies in its ability to generate and distribute accurate clock signals within electronic systems.

Packaging/Quantity

This product is typically packaged in reels or trays, with a quantity of 250 units per reel/tray.

Specifications and Parameters

  • Input Voltage Range: 2.7V to 3.6V
  • Operating Temperature Range: -40°C to +85°C
  • Clock Output Frequency Range: 1MHz to 200MHz
  • Supply Current: 10mA (typical)

Working Principles

ICS954203AGT operates by receiving an input clock signal and generating multiple output clock signals with programmable frequencies. It utilizes internal PLLs (Phase-Locked Loops) to ensure accurate frequency generation and distribution.
